Abstract

An agent presence application for monitoring target agent resources and rendering agent states to subscribing applications is provided. The presence application has at least one first portion for collecting data regarding states of activity of the target agent resources, and at least one second portion for integrating the data and rendering the agent states to the subscribing applications.

Claims (35)

1. A system, comprising:

a processor coupled with a memory, wherein the memory has stored thereon an agent presence application that, when executed by the processor, causes the processor to:

collect data regarding states of activity of target agent resources; and

integrate the data and provide the integrated data to subscribing applications,

wherein the target agent resources comprise one or more individual agent stations in at least one communication center, the agent stations equipped with one or more communication devices,

wherein the collecting and integrating is by a proxy server of a plurality of proxy servers,

wherein the plurality of proxy servers are associated in a hierarchical fashion, wherein a higher-level proxy server integrates data from a plurality of lower-level proxy servers with which the higher-level server is associated, the integrated data at the higher-level server comprising data from all of the agent stations associated with each of the lower-level servers, and

wherein each of the plurality of agent stations is configured to execute a copy or version of at least a portion of the agent presence application for monitoring a corresponding one or more of the communication devices, and is further configured to provide the data regarding the states of activity to at least one of the plurality of proxy servers, the at least one of the plurality of proxy servers being configured to integrate the received data.
